DESCRIPTION:Omar Sosa ~ Piano | Seckou Keita ~ Kora | Gustavo Ovalles ~ Percussion \nSeven-time Grammy-nominated pianist Omar Sosa joins kora maestro Seckou Keita and percussionist Gustavo Ovalles for an all-star collaboration.\n\nThe Atlantic Ocean separates Senegal and Cuba\, the respective birthplaces of kora maestro Seckou Keita and piano virtuoso Omar Sosa\, a distance diminished by their shared ancestral connection to Africa. In the summer of 2012\, Omar and Seckou were invited to perform together in London by their mutual friend\, the drummer Marque Gilmore. “Seckou arrived just before the gig\, took out his kora and started playing\,” Omar remembers\, “and I clicked with him like we had been playing together all our lives.”\n\n\nSeckou loved Omar for his “high level of musical spirituality.” Omar saw in Seckou a rare ability to blend\, collaborate\, but never lose his identity. Both men started their careers as drummers\, so the melodies grooved. For this collaboration they’re joined by master percussionist Gustavo Ovalles\, after their critically acclaimed Tiny Desk performance together.

DESCRIPTION:Eugenie Jones was not supposed to be a jazz singer. She graduated with an MBA in marketing\, and her post-graduate career took her deep within the nonprofit sector as a marketing communications executive. Her mother\, a soprano gospel singer\, was the singer of the family\, and when cancer claimed her life\, Jones managed her grief by setting out to see if she could carry forward that part of her Mom’s life. \nJones puts her Marketing MBA and business savvy to work producing music legacy events that commemorate Seattle’s African American musical history\, including the Jackson Street Jazz Walk and\, in partnership with legendary Crusaders drummer Stix Hooper\, the Celebrating Ernestine Anderson Tribute series. These events go beyond entertainment by raising funds for Seattle nonprofits such as the Rotary Boys & Girls Club\, the Central Area Senior Center\, and the Northwest Harvest Food Bank. Jones’s community efforts were recognized in 2023 when she received the Jazz Hero Award from the Jazz Journalists Association. \nEugenie Jones\, vocals\nPeter Adams\, piano\nBob Antolin\, guitar and sax\nJonathan Green\, bass\nRonnie Bishop\, drums
